Step 1
Heat vegetable oil on medium-high heat in a deep fry pan. I use a smaller 4 quart pan to preserve oil (the wider your pan, the more oil you will have to use to deep fry)
Step 2
Open your can of biscuits and lay flat on a cutting board. Take your shot glass or baby bottle and press the open end in down on the dough to cut out a hole in the middle, do this for all 8 biscuits, keep cut out middles to make doughnut holes.
Step 3
By the time you get done prepping your biscuits, your oil should be ready. To test drop one of the biscuit middles in the hot oil, if it bubbles it is ready for you to fill the oil. Do not over fill, you don’t want them to overlap.
Step 4
Let them cook for about 1 minute on each side (should be golden brown when you remove them from oil.
